Output 68f7503781c3b866d6a9faeb15873816759b7406990651118f823d2e717d0856:8

value
316434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 088e04c89e784a8c2b0d35312436b3ec23fe5b9a OP_EQUAL
address
32UFTi7hmdgULcAV8wDzz78erFcqPU76WU
transaction
68f7503781c3b866d6a9faeb15873816759b7406990651118f823d2e717d0856
spent
true